Comprehending Legal Aid

Legal help in Hapeville GA refers to help provided to assist individuals in understanding the legal system, including legal defense, legal advice, and guidance. These services are typically offered to low-income individuals who lack the means to hire private attorneys.

Varieties of Legal Aid

Legal assistance can take multiple forms, depending on the specific legal matter and the available resources. Some of the frequent forms include:

Attorney Representation:

This involves providing an attorney to advocate for someone in court. This is especially important in criminal matters, where the outcome can greatly affect a person’s life and liberty.

Legal Guidance and Counseling:

Many legal aid organizations provide advice and counseling to aid individuals in grasping their legal rights and alternatives. This can include assistance with preparing legal paperwork or giving advice on how to move forward with a legal issue.

Pro Bono Services:

Pro bono services are given by private attorneys who offer their time to provide free legal assistance to those in need. Various law firms and solo attorneys take on pro bono cases as part of their commitment to serving the public.

Legal Aid Clinics:

Community legal clinics are often run by law schools or non-profit groups and give free or low-fee legal assistance to the community. These clinics may concentrate on certain legal areas, such as family law or immigration.

Digital Resources:

With the advent of technology, many legal assistance organizations now offer online resources, including legal details, self-help guides, and digital consultations. These resources can be particularly beneficial for individuals who may not have easy access to in-person legal aid offices.

Issues Confronting Legal Aid

Although it is crucial, legal support services face several challenges:

Demand vs. Supply:

The demand for legal aid services frequently exceeds the supply. This means that many individuals who need legal assistance may not be able to get it promptly, or not at all. This mismatch can lead to overworked legal aid lawyers and clients experiencing longer waits.

Public Awareness:

Many people are often unaware about the accessibility of legal aid services. Numerous people who would benefit from legal assistance may not be aware that these services are available or how to access them. Increasing public awareness is essential for more people to benefit from these services.

Geographic Disparities:

Availability of legal aid can differ greatly based on geographic location. Rural regions, specifically, may have less legal aid availability compared to urban centers, creating disparities in access to justice.
